"Had a lovely four -night stay at the Norwalk Inn and Conference Center.
The front desk was wonderful and obviously trained in attentive customer service.
The room with two queen sized beds was very clean ,up to date ,and decorated in what I would call a colonial style. The room had everything one could need including a refrigerator ,a microwave ,and a Keurig coffee maker. The air conditioning worked very well and ,of particular note, did not blow directly on the desk or the beds. While small, the bathroom was new and clean with abundant hot water and nice toiletries. I particularly appreciated the grab bar that was available in the shower. There was no safe in the room, and so I did not have housekeeping come ,although they are willing to come daily. I just got my new coffee pods at the front desk. The ice machine is located on the lobby floor ,away from people who are trying to sleep. There is an outdoor salt -water pool, which I did not try; It only costs $8 for your entire stay for the pool and pool towels. I am told it is refreshing in June and very warm in August as the water is heated only by the sun. There is plenty of parking even when they are having a conference. There is a lovely neighborhood of homes just adjacent to the Inn where one can take safe morning or evening walks. The Inn is less than half a mile from Stew Leonards, a famous grocery store. It is also convenient to I-95 and the Merritt Parkway. Felt very safe , and the room door had a steel bolt ."

What can I expect from the weather during my trip to Milford?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ially if you're planning an extended stay in Milford.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 22°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 2°C. Average annual precipitation for Milford is 1402 mm.
What should I see and do in Milford?
Travellers come to Milford for its restaurants and shops. Milford Green and Gulf Beach are a couple of lovely local spots to enjoy the outdoors, whereas family-friendly attractions include Robert Treat Farm. Milford Plaza Shopping Center and Westfield Connecticut Post Mall are other places to visit while you're in town.
What's the best way to get to and around Milford?
Knowing a bit about the transportation options can save you time when you get to your destination. Fly into Bridgeport, CT (BDR-Igor I. Sikorsky Memorial), which is located 5.7 mi (9.2 km) from the heart of the city. You can also search for flights into New Haven, CT (HVN-Tweed - New Haven Regional), which is 9.2 mi (14.8 km) away. If you'd like to venture out around the area, consider renting a car to explore more sights.
